How to Use Man Plus?

  1. Choose a clean, dry area of ​​skin (for example, upper arm, shoulder, or back)
  2. Remove the tape from its packaging and peel off the protective layer
  3. Attach the tape to the area of ​​your choice
  4. Keep the tape in place for 48 hours
  5. At the end of the period, gently remove and discard the tape

Important: Wait at least 1 week before using the same skin area again.
